Chimney inspection services involve a thorough examination of a chimney’s structure, components, and internal condition. Professional inspectors typically use specialized tools and techniques to assess the integrity of the chimney lining, flue, and masonry. The process may include visual inspections from both the interior and exterior, as well as the use of cameras to detect hidden issues. This service helps identify potential problems before they develop into more serious hazards, ensuring the chimney functions safely and efficiently.
One of the primary issues addressed through chimney inspections is the buildup of creosote, a highly combustible substance that can accumulate during regular use. Inspections also reveal cracks, blockages, or deterioration in the chimney structure, which can pose fire risks or lead to improper venting of smoke and gases. Detecting such problems early allows property owners to pursue necessary repairs or cleaning, reducing the risk of chimney fires, carbon monoxide intrusion, and other safety concerns.

Inspection Costs - The typical cost for a chimney inspection ranges from $100 to $300, depending on the home size and inspection depth. For example, a standard inspection in Lawrence, MA, might cost around $150. Prices can vary based on local service providers and specific inspection requirements.
Level 1 Inspection - A basic Level 1 chimney inspection usually costs between $100 and $200. This includes a visual assessment of accessible parts of the chimney and flue for common issues. Costs may increase if additional services or detailed evaluations are needed.
Level 2 Inspection - A more comprehensive Level 2 inspection typically ranges from $200 to $400. It involves a thorough examination, often with video scans or internal inspections, especially after repairs or if issues are suspected. Expect prices to vary based on the extent of the inspection and local providers.

What is involved in a chimney inspection? A chimney inspection typically includes examining the interior and exterior of the chimney, checking for structural issues, creosote buildup, and ensuring proper venting. Local service providers can perform a thorough assessment to identify potential problems.
How often should a chimney be inspected? It is recommended to have a chimney inspected at least once a year, especially before the heating season or after any significant weather events. Contact local pros for scheduling inspections.
What are signs that a chimney needs inspection? Signs include visible cracks, smoke escaping from unintended areas, odors, or a decrease in draft efficiency. Local chimney service providers can evaluate these concerns during an inspection.
What does a chimney inspection typically include? An inspection usually covers a visual assessment of the chimney’s exterior and interior, checking for damage, blockages, and creosote buildup, and may involve using specialized tools or cameras.
Can a chimney inspection help prevent fires? Yes, regular inspections can identify dangerous creosote buildup or structural issues that could lead to chimney fires, allowing for timely maintenance by local professionals.
